One of the masks for A / Z weeks ... A for A’Pieu and Z for zinc A’Pieu Cicative Zinc.jpeg

 

The soft, thin-ish cotton sheet mask is steeped in a thin, runny, milky-yet-watery essence consisting primarily (80%) of aloe leaf extract (the first ingredient listed!), wears comfortably and leaves my skin feeling soothed, hydrated and nourished. This is a fabulous mask for dry, dehydrated, sensitive and/or combination skin types. Those with oily skin might enjoy this one in the winter months. For me, this is a really lovely mask for a little T.L.C. and one I would happily use all year round. 

 

Ingredients:

Spoiler
was drawn to the mask because of the name - cicative zinc. Zinc has done wonders for my complexion and this mask contains both zinc oxide and zinc PCA. I assumed the reference to cicative might mean centella asiatica was also included in the essence. While cica specifically is not one of the ingredients, this does contain asiaticoside and asiatic acid, which I learned are constituents of centella asiatica. Other notable ingredients include glycerin, niacinamide, mineral water, allantoin, madecassic acid, mugwort extract and olive oil.
